One By Wacom Pen Tablet Review: What is One by Wacom?

The One by Wacom pen tablet is an excellent graphic drawing tablet for beginners. The pressure-sensitive pen is lightweight and battery-free, providing high control and accuracy when sketching and painting on the tablet’s tactile drawing area. Available in small and medium, both models are compact and portable, yet offering enough creative space that can be mapped to any computer screen or 4K monitor.

Wacom Cintiq 22HD Display Tablet – What To Expect For Your Money?

Despite being released back in 2012, the Cintiq 22HD display tablet is still up to the minute. It’s a solid drawing tablet with an interactive high-definition screen, delivering exactly the right blend of performance, size and pricing. With ample drawing surface, pressure-sensitive pen, and customizable buttons on both front and back, the Cintiq 22HD meets the needs of professional designers and budding artists who wish to work intuitively and onscreen.
